If you want to sell them I think you can't use any kind of varnish. It needs to be skin friendly and not react with sweat, body lotions, make- up etc. I am still,looking for a varnish over here in Germany that is skin friendly and can't cause allergies.
What I've found so far, I know this was a year ago, was I use something called Triple Thick first. I'm not sure if you have that there. Then I go online to Etsy and buy Vibrance paper bead varnish. I have very sensitive skin and I can wear my beads all I want. I let all beads set aside for a couple of weeks at the least before use in a project.
